Responsibilities
+ Project and technical management for water resources and related projects.
+ Water resources engineering for design and evaluation of waterway structures, locks, dams, dam safety, hydropower, flood risk management, ecosystem restoration, and waterfront facility design and rehabilitation projects.
+ Select hydrologic approach and modeling tools, set up and solve surface water hydrology problems.
+ Select hydraulic approach and modeling tools, set up and solve open channel and closed conduit hydraulic problems.
+ Conduct safety and condition inspection surveys for condition evaluation or in support of design efforts – investigate variables, obtain measurements, photographs, videos, and take notes; write reports.
+ Evaluate, select, and apply standard engineering techniques and procedures, using own judgement to make adaptations and modifications to existing designs.
+ Help to prepare construction documents (plans and specifications).
+ Lead and mentor junior staff to further develop their understanding of water resources engineering analyses, design, and construction.
+ Develop work scopes, technical proposals, and manage the hydrologic and hydraulic design aspects of projects.
+ Lead and grow the water resources staff in the region.
+ Work with managers, leaders, and staff in other regions to coordinate workload and work on larger projects.
Qualifications
+ Bachelor degree in Civil Engineering or related field is required; Master degree in Civil Engineering preferred.
+ PE license is required.
+ 8+ years of experience in water resources engineering is required.
+ Keen interest and passion in application of hydrology and hydraulics to the field of water resources engineering.
+ USACE, NEPA, Civil Works, and permitting experience is highly preferred.
+ Strong written and oral communication skills.
+ Desire to work collaboratively in a team environment.
+ Ability to read, write, and understand English for purposes of comprehending written job-related communications and verbal instructions and interactions.
